U.S. Air Force Thunderbirds fly in for Air Power over Hampton Roads
Joint Base Langley-Eustis
April 25, 2025 | 3:14
The U.S. Air Force Thunderbirds fly in for Air Power over Hampton Roads, Joint Base Langley-Eustis, Virginia, April 26, 2025. Formed in 1953, the Thunderbirds are the Air Force’s premier aerial demonstration team, showcasing precision flying and the capabilities of the F-16 Fighting Falcon.
